| commit | 464f118b5cb653230b9b768f533a77cc1aff2fb9 | [log] [tgz] |
|---|---|---|
| author | Janak Ramakrishnan <janakr@google.com> | Mon Nov 14 23:12:12 2016 +0000 |
| committer | Damien Martin-Guillerez <dmarting@google.com> | Tue Nov 15 15:59:12 2016 +0000 |
| tree | 6203ec94ad99c6d318e9bb91769ade870aff0860 | |
| parent | a0f3de38d17d5f06d7a1f33dd87be8fce5a56364 [diff] [blame] |
Short-circuit deleted package retrieval if list is empty. -- MOS_MIGRATED_REVID=139127910
diff --git a/src/main/java/com/google/devtools/build/lib/pkgcache/PackageCacheOptions.java b/src/main/java/com/google/devtools/build/lib/pkgcache/PackageCacheOptions.java index f22fceb..8237e84 100644 --- a/src/main/java/com/google/devtools/build/lib/pkgcache/PackageCacheOptions.java +++ b/src/main/java/com/google/devtools/build/lib/pkgcache/PackageCacheOptions.java
@@ -166,7 +166,7 @@ } public ImmutableSet<PackageIdentifier> getDeletedPackages() { - if (deletedPackages == null) { + if (deletedPackages == null || deletedPackages.isEmpty()) { return ImmutableSet.of(); } ImmutableSet.Builder<PackageIdentifier> newDeletedPackages = ImmutableSet.builder();